noun
- plural of friendliness; the quality or state of being friendly; warmth and cordiality in manner or behavior
Usage: typically used in plural to refer to multiple instances or expressions of friendly behavior
Examples
- The friendlinesses of the neighbors made moving to the new town much easier.
- We appreciated the various friendlinesses shown to us during our stay.
- The staff's friendlinesses created a welcoming atmosphere in the restaurant.
- Despite their different backgrounds, the friendlinesses between the two communities grew over time.
- The exchange student was touched by the friendlinesses extended by her host family.
